Abstract

The utility model discloses a kind of thermal printer, the thermal printer includes printer body and is arranged at incorporating section in the printer body, for accommodating paper roll, it is characterized in that, the thermal printer further include can detect the paper roll outside diameter whether be less than preset value sensory package, wherein, the sensory package is arranged at the incorporating section in a movable manner.By aiming to solve the problem that the problem of existing knob needs manual operation.When thermal printer is in different placement statuses, sensory package intervention without human intervention, only by means of the gravity of itself can detect that whether the outside diameter of paper roll is less than preset value.

Background technology
In thermal printer, when paper roll will be used up, if not continuing to replace paper roll, due to there is no paper defeated in paper roll Send between platen roller and thermal printing head, therefore printer can be caused to dally, can shadow if phenomenon as often occurring Ring the service life cycle of thermal printer.In consideration of it, sensor is provided with thermal printer, when sensor detects paper delivery When the outside diameter of volume is less than preset value, you can draw the prompting for replacing paper roll.
For the thermal printer with a variety of placement statuses, the thermal printer that can also be placed vertically can be such as kept flat, In order to ensure that sensor can reliably detect that the outside diameter of paper roll is less than when thermal printer is in two kinds of placement statuses Preset value, current processing mode are:The structure manually adjusted is provided with a printer, knob such as is configured to sensor, is led to Manual rotating mode is crossed, paper delivery can reliably be detected by being in sensor when thermal printer is in two kinds of placement statuses The outside diameter of volume is less than the position of preset value.Such set-up mode there are the problem of be:Manual operation is inconvenient.
Therefore, the utility model needs a kind of new thermal printer to solve above-mentioned technical problem.

Label paper mainly includes lining paper label paper and linerless label paper, therein to have lining paper label paper mainly to include making For print content supporting body facial tissue, as the sticker between the base stock and facial tissue and base stock of facial tissue attachment, and Linerless label paper then only includes the sticker wherein as coating below the facial tissue and facial tissue of the supporting body of printing content.With Exemplified by having lining paper label paper, sticker effect mainly includes:Before being not peeled off in lettering face, facial tissue can be fixed on base stock, After facial tissue stripping, facial tissue can be bonded to the target bonding location such as shelf, product external packaging.At present to the printing of label paper Operation is completed typically by thermal printer.
Fig. 1 shows the structure diagram of thermal printer.As shown in Figure 1, thermal printer mainly includes printer body 1st, paper roll 2, be arranged in printer body 1 be used for place paper roll 2 and allow paper roll 2 freely to turn within the specific limits in it Dynamic incorporating section 3 and the sheet cutter (not shown) for cutting off label paper.With reference to the orientation in Fig. 1, such as in incorporating section 3 Front side and rear side between be provided with shaft, shaft is through paper roll 2, and the internal diameter of paper roll 2 is more than the outside diameter of shaft, so It can allow the freely activity in certain scope of paper roll 2.Wherein, opposed platen roller is provided with printer body 1 And thermal printing head, in print procedure, the rotation of platen roller makes the label paper of stretching paper roll be conveyed along paper delivery direction, together When, by thermal printing head to just being pushed in rotating platen roller, so as to complete the print job to label paper.Usually receive Receive portion 3 be configured with can detect paper roll outside diameter whether be less than preset value sensory package, specifically, detecting paper roll When outside diameter is less than preset value, then the testing result can be based on by corresponding executive component to speaking and/or light alerting signal, Remind user to replace paper roll in time, avoid the idle running of printer.In the utility model, sensory package is in a movable manner It is arranged at incorporating section 3.
Fig. 2 shows a kind of track of thermal printer of the utility model and the assembling schematic diagram of sensory package, and Fig. 3 shows this A kind of track of thermal printer of utility model and the exploded perspective view of sensory package.As shown in Figures 2 and 3, in incorporating section 3 Outside (side away from paper roll 2) is provided with track 31, and the outer rim of track 31, which extends internally, can make sensory package 32 in cunning The enclosing structure of track 31 is not departed from dynamic process, if enclosing structure can be the circumferentially distributed both sides outer rim in track 31 It is multiple inwardly bendings enclosing piece 311.Preferably, track 31 is a part for loop configuration, such as by loop configuration Position limiting structure is provided with, enables sensory package 32 free to slide within the specific limits.Specifically, with reference in Fig. 2 Orientation, is provided with the baffle 312 of horizontal direction on the right side of loop configuration, and upper left 31 width of track is configured to pass The tight fit of 32 holding of component is felt, so that sensory package 32 can only be free to slide in the arc range of about pi/2.
It will be appreciated by persons skilled in the art that can be according to practical situation, corresponding with the axial both ends of paper roll 2 The either side of incorporating section 3 or both sides are both provided with above-mentioned track 31 and sensory package 32.The specific location and knot of position limiting structure Structure can also be adjusted flexibly according to practical situation, as long as can ensure that sensory package 32 is determined by track 31 and position limiting structure In the range of it is free to slide.It may be replaced by installing in the corresponding positions of the lid structure of printer body 1 as being fitted close Convex block is equipped with, in the case of covering, relevant position of the convex block just at track 31.
With further reference to Fig. 2 and Fig. 3, along the end on observation of paper roll 2, the non-bulging incorporating section 3 of enclosing piece 311.And background skill In the scheme for the increase knob mentioned in art, the mode that knob generally requires to be arranged to protrude printer is with convenient to operate.It can see Go out, the utility model improves the planarization of thermal printer.
With continued reference to Fig. 3, sensory package 32 include can be free to slide in orbit housing 321 and be fixed on housing Sensor 322 in 321, it is preferable that sensor 322 is photoelectric sensor, accordingly, thermal printing is provided with track 31 The corresponding multiple loopholes 313 (such as two) of placement status of machine, so that photoelectric sensor can be detected by loophole 313 Whether the outside diameter of paper roll 2 is already less than preset value.Specifically, in the case of the outside diameter of paper roll 2 is less than preset value, incorporating section Light inside 3 is pointed into track 31 by loophole 313, in the case of the probe of photoelectric sensor detects optical signal, you can User is reminded to replace paper roll 2 by corresponding executive component, such as in the case of the probe of photoelectric sensor detects optical signal, User is notified to replace paper roll 2 by way of sound and/or light are reminded.
Fig. 4 A show a kind of placement status schematic diagram one of thermal printer of the utility model, and Fig. 4 B show the utility model A kind of placement status schematic diagram two of thermal printer.Below the thermal printing of the utility model is illustrated to combine Fig. 4 A and 4B In machine, whether the outside diameter that sensory package 32 can detect paper roll 2 when thermal printer is in a variety of placement statuses is less than in advance If the principle and process of value.
As shown in Figure 4 A, in the case of thermal printer is horizontal positioned, sensory package is tied under the action of self gravitation The setting of position limiting structure is closed, rests on the leftward position for the track (back side in figure) being arranged on incorporating section 3, in detection paper roll Outside diameter when being less than preset value, light that the loophole 313 in the i.e. detectable left side of probe of photoelectric sensor is come in (herein it Preceding light is blocked by paper roll).
As shown in Figure 4 B, in the case of thermal printer is changed into placing (rotating clockwise 90 °) vertically, sensory package exists The setting of position limiting structure is combined under the action of self gravitation, rests on the track (back side in figure) that is arranged on incorporating section 3 Right positions, when the outside diameter for detecting paper roll is less than preset value, the loophole in the i.e. detectable left side of probe of photoelectric sensor 313 light come in.
As can be seen that in the utility model, it is free to slide in track 31 by sensory package 32, work as thermal printing When machine is in two kinds of placement statuses, intervention without human intervention, the outside diameter that sensory package 32 can reliably detect paper roll 2 is It is no to be less than preset value.In addition, the utility model also have the advantages that it is simple in structure, ingenious in design.
